Output 8358f95ecba561bdf3195d81aec73baa4843a132eaaf5c38f75797ab6453e0c2:0

value
23275000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9878db1b7aa1563c10a366d53af3ead1871f0ad7 OP_EQUALVERIFY OP_CHECKSIG
address
1EuCVNcDhR7HePyF4abxFHxTavdwaegy1Y
transaction
8358f95ecba561bdf3195d81aec73baa4843a132eaaf5c38f75797ab6453e0c2
spent
true